1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is speed?

Back

Speed is the distance traveled per unit of time, typically measured in miles per hour (mph) or meters per second (m/s).

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How do you calculate speed?

Back

Speed = Distance ÷ Time.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the formula for calculating distance?

Back

Distance = Speed × Time.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the formula for calculating time?

Back

Time = Distance ÷ Speed.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does a speed graph show?

Back

A speed graph shows how the speed of an object changes over time.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does a horizontal line on a speed graph indicate?

Back

A horizontal line indicates that the object is moving at a constant speed.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does an upward slope on a speed graph indicate?

Back

An upward slope indicates that the object is speeding up (accelerating).
